Chocolate Sheet Cake

By

Baking for a crowd is easy with this dark and ultra-rich cake, deceivingly low in fat. Top with prepared frosting or confectioners' sugar.

Ingredients

  • 1 2/3 cups cake flour
  • 3/4 cup unsweetened coca pow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on baking soda
  • 1/4 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1 1/2 cups granulated sugar
  • 1/3 cup margarine, softened
  • 1/2 cup water
  • 1/4 cup light molasses
  • 1 large egg yolk
  • 1 1/2 cups prepared lite chocolate frosting
  • White chocolate shavings for garnish

Details

Servings 24
Preparation time 40mins
Cooking time 35mins

Preparation

Step 1

1. Preheat oven to 350 degree F. Spray a 13 x 9-inch baking pan with vegetable cooking spray.

2. On waxed paper, sift together flour, cocoa, baking soda, and baking powder.

3. In a large bowl, using an electric mixer set on medium speed, beat sugar and margarine until light and fluffy. Beat in water, molasses, and egg yolk. At low speed, alternately beat in milk and flour mixture.

4. Using clean beaters, beat egg whites at high speed until stiff, but not dry, peaks form. Fold one-quarter of the egg whites into batter. Fold in remaining whites. Scrape batter into prepared pan. Smooth top.

5. Bake until a toothpick inserted in center comes out clean, about 30 to 35 minutes. Place pan on a wire rack and cool completely. Spread frosting cover cake. Garnish with white chocolate.
